Today was a surprise trip. I kind of ruined the surprise because I had hunch and asked, and was apparently close. I said Perugia which is where they lived for language learning for a while. We didn't go to Perugia but we did go to that region and to some beautiful places. We went to the region of Umbria, which is the region where the city of Assisi is. We went to Assisi and Spello. Asissi has tons of history, as with St. Francis of Assisi was from there, and he is the Patron Saint of all of Italy. It was beautiful, the Basilica was interesting, there were catholics prayer to Mary, and praying to St. Francis. It was like going back in time; there were monks and friars in their traditional garbs. It was kind of eery how much Mary is venerated, at one point there was a shrine with Jesus on the cross behind a sculpture of Mary that was much bigger than the Jesus Crucifixion sculpture. She was overshadowing Jesus, which seems to be a good physical metaphor for Catholicism. We were in a bit of a hurry it seemed, I was really hoping to read up on the history, but most everything was in Italian anyway. Oh, and Francis’ Tomb was below the church, who knows if he really was down there but, they say he was, along with some other saints. After that we went to Spello for a long hike. It was a beautiful sleepy little city on a hill, a very big hill.
